## Deployment

Heads up, future maintainers: Reportle exports are rendered in UTC internally and converted at the edge using the requester's stored timezone. Don't "fix" this by shifting timestamps in the worker — that's how the infamous double-offset bug happened. Deploys go out via the Skiffway pipeline, and the exporter picks up its configuration at startup, shown below.

config for bahop-baduf:
[kasion]
team = lamath
access_code = ac_d807e5
host = kasion.paliqcloud.corp
port = 4000
owner = julix.tamvan
peer = frair.qorvelsoft.local

## Cold Starts — what to do at 3am

If Mistral— sorry, if Quenchpoint handlers are cold-starting en masse, check the pre-warmer first: it pings each handler every 4 minutes and keeps about 12 instances hot. Latency spikes usually mean the warmer's schedule got disabled during a deploy. Re-enable it, then watch p95 for ten minutes before escalating. The warmer itself needs an auth credential to invoke handlers, so make sure the env file includes the line below:

secret setting of tajof-bahif: COURIER_KEY3=65d

## Artifact Signing — Inventory Reconciliation Job

The nightly reconciliation job for Stockline now signs its output manifests before upload. Unsigned manifests are rejected by the Ledgerbox ingest as of build 412. Two mismatches last week traced to a stale key on the runner pool; rotated Tuesday. Action for sync: confirm all runners pull the current key at job start. The active signing key for the reconciliation pipeline is as follows.

signing key of yafop-taguf = bky3_Kre

For the release manager: I'm handing the user-module split to Dessa mid-sprint. The new Userbloc service owns profiles and sessions; the monolith still owns billing identities until phase three. Dual-write is enabled behind a flag, and reconciliation runs hourly with drift alerts. Rollback is a flag flip plus a cache flush — documented in the cutover plan. The migration vault holding the hashed-credential export is sealed; restoring it during cutover requires the recovery passphrase, which I've recorded immediately below.

strongbox words: oliael-gilax-lamael